Benefits of using a handheld core drill

A handheld core drill offers several benefits that make it a popular choice for professionals in various industries. Its compact and portable design allows for easy transportation and maneuverability, making it ideal for both indoor and outdoor projects. Unlike larger, stationary core drills, a handheld core drill can be used in tight spaces and on vertical surfaces, providing versatility and flexibility.

One of the key advantages of using a handheld core drill is its efficiency and effectiveness. Equipped with a powerful motor and advanced drilling technology, a handheld core drill can quickly and accurately cut through a wide range of materials, including concrete, masonry, and stone. This makes it a valuable tool in construction, plumbing, electrical, and other trades where precise and clean holes are required.

Factors to consider when choosing a handheld core drill

Factors to consider when choosing a handheld core drill

When looking for the best handheld core drill, there are several factors that should be taken into consideration to ensure you make the right choice. These factors can help you find a drill that is both efficient and reliable, and that meets your specific needs.

Power: One of the most important factors to consider is the power of the drill. The power of a handheld core drill is typically measured in horsepower (HP) and determines how quickly and effectively it can drill through various materials. It is important to choose a drill with sufficient power to handle the tasks you will be using it for.

Size and Weight: Another important factor to consider is the size and weight of the handheld core drill. This will determine how easy it is to handle and transport. A lightweight drill can be more comfortable to use for extended periods, while a smaller size can make it easier to maneuver in tight spaces.

Speed and Torque: The speed and torque of the drill can also impact its performance. Higher speeds allow for faster drilling, while higher torque enables the drill to apply more force to tough materials. Consider the types of materials you will be drilling through and choose a drill with the appropriate speed and torque settings.

Versatility: Some handheld core drills offer more versatility than others. Consider whether you need a drill that can handle different sizes of core bits or if you require additional features such as a built-in level or water connection for wet drilling. Choosing a versatile drill can maximize its usefulness for a variety of projects.

Quality and Durability: Finally, it is important to choose a handheld core drill that is of high quality and built to last. Look for drills made from durable materials and that have positive customer reviews for reliability and longevity. Investing in a high-quality drill can save you time and money in the long run.

By considering these factors when choosing a handheld core drill, you can ensure that you find a drill that is powerful, easy to use, and meets your specific needs. Evaluate these factors carefully and compare your options before making a decision.

Top features to look for in a handheld core drill

When searching for the best handheld core drill, there are several key features that you should look for to ensure you are getting a high-quality and efficient tool.

1. Power and speed: One of the most important factors to consider is the power and speed of the drill. Look for a handheld core drill that has a powerful motor and variable speed settings so you can adjust the drilling speed to match the material you are working with.

2. Durability and build quality: Another important feature to consider is the durability and build quality of the drill. Look for a handheld core drill that is made from high-quality materials and has a sturdy construction to withstand heavy-duty use and provide long-lasting performance.

3. Ergonomics and ease of use: It is also worth considering the ergonomics and ease of use of the handheld core drill. Look for a drill that has a comfortable grip and is lightweight, making it easy to handle and maneuver. Additionally, features such as a built-in level and depth gauge can add convenience and accuracy to your drilling tasks.

4. Versatility: Some handheld core drills offer additional features and attachments that enhance their versatility. Look for a drill that allows you to switch between different drilling sizes and has the option for a stand or a vacuum attachment to improve stability and dust control.

5. Safety features: Lastly, it is important to consider the safety features of the handheld core drill. Look for a drill that has a safety clutch or overload protection to prevent kickback and protect the user from any potential injuries. Additionally, a dust extraction system can help keep the work area clean and reduce the risk of respiratory issues.

By considering these top features when choosing a handheld core drill, you can ensure that you are investing in a reliable and high-performing tool that meets your drilling needs efficiently and safely.
